You need to take the time to get to know Timmy and to earn his trust before you do anything else. To do this you will need to set aside two to four 15 minute blocks of time each day dedicated to this purpose. You can also use this time to learn what a proper diet for him is and to switch him over to it, assuming that you don't know what you should be feeding him. You will also learn what his favorite food is, because you will be able to use it as a treat for him.
Begin your sessions with Timmy by watching him from the corner of you eye as you approach his cage. As soon as he starts to get nervous and begins to move away from you stop and do not approach any closer to him during this session. Now all you need to do is talk to him in a calm voice, talk to him as if he was already your very best friend. Although it does not matter what you talk about, I find it easier to talk about my hopes and dreams for the relationship with this bird and include words of praise in these talks. At the end of the session say good bye and leave.
I know this sounds trivial, but if you want to have a good trusting relationship with Timmy it is the most important thing that you can do. Believe me that if you follow through with this that you will not have to chase him down again, which is a bad thing to do anyway. It will not take very long before you will find that you will be able to approach all of the way to his cage without disturbing him and when you can you will be able to offer Timmy a treat while you are talking with him. You will offer this treat through the bars of hi cage and if he takes it fine, just continue talking until your session is over and perhaps offer him another treat while you are doing this. If he doesn't take his treat then be sure to leave it for him where he will be able to get it. Soon he will be accepting his treats directly from your hand through the bars, and when he does then it will be time to offer the treats to him through one of the feeding doors directly from your hand. Just keep up the talks and once he will take the treat from your hand then you need to hold the treat so that he will need to get on your hand to get the treat. When you accomplish this about three or four times then continue your talks with the door to the cage open, just don't be surprised if Timmy decides to perch of you for your talks.
